Output 51e39d2b11876aabf1f34b6c34bdc994e632a6393fb8e8b2c72b713d74633c28:0

value
14914
script pubkey
OP_0 OP_PUSHBYTES_20 57a581402786c0602392956279faf11f632ef64c
address
tb1q27jczsp8smqxqgujj438n7h3ra3jaajvh32s7f
transaction
51e39d2b11876aabf1f34b6c34bdc994e632a6393fb8e8b2c72b713d74633c28